Recovery Speed Improvement

Meaning

Recovery Speed Improvement quantifies the acceleration of the body’s return to pre-stress physiological homeostasis following acute physical, emotional, or endocrine challenge. In hormonal health, this specifically refers to the rapid restoration of balanced cortisol profiles, efficient glycogen replenishment, and the swift resumption of anabolic signaling post-exertion. Faster recovery indicates greater systemic resilience and reduced allostatic load accumulation.
